JUST IN: Interpol, FBI allegedly arrest Hushpuppi over fraud’ (Video)

Interpol and FBI have allegedly arrested Hushpuppi over $35 million (13.5billion) fraud.
Onyxnews Nigeria reports that Nigerian big boys, Hushpuppi and Woodberry amongst others who are based in Dubai, the United Arab (UAE), have been arrested by Interpol and the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I).
In an already viral video on different social media platforms, Hushpuppi was arrested alongside his close friend and alleged accomplice, Woodberry from their comfortable home in Dubai. The arrest was the result of months of investigation by the FBI following a fraudulent deal that involved Hushpuppi and his crew.
The video was captioned, Hushpuppi and his crew collected the sum of $35 million for ventilator over the ongoing coronavirus (COVID-19) pandemic.
“See as they pack them!!! They chop COVID-19 ventilator money $35 million dollars!!! Jesus is not sleeping. FBI had to get involved!!! COVID-19 has cause wahala!” the video was caption stated.

Different reports said insiders confirmed that Hushpuppi and Mr Woodbery were arrested on Tuesday at 02:00 pm Dubai time. Insiders say that Hushpuppi’s phone has been switched off since the time the arrest was made.

Hushpuppi’s arrest is happening after another Dubai based billionaire businessman, Mompha was arrested under very similar circumstances in 2019. Mompha’s case is still in court in Nigeria.
